Coded visits by unseemly messengers brings together some very important people in the fight for the rightful king Richard the Lionheart. These messengers are sent off with the ransom for the king, rejecting the transport authority from Queen Eleanor to Robin Hood. However before the trip was to commence the ransom money was taken by a traitor in an overnight heist. Robin with some valuable information is captured and is soon subjected to the power of the High Constable. The Outlaws will need to free Robin before he meets with the scaffolds.

Original Air-Date: May 21st 1956
Directed by Terence Fisher
Written by Norma Shannon
Robin Hood- Richard Greene
Little John- Archie Duncan
Friar Tuck- Alexander Gauge
Maid Marian- Bernadette O’Farrell
Earl of Westmorland- Hugh Latimer
High Constable/Outlaw- Willoughby Gray
Henry of Exeter/Captain/Outlaw- Charles Stapley
Lord Faversham/Outlaw- John Dearth
Shaw the Tailor- John Longden
Nanny- Marie Burke
